Audencia's Bachelor in Management prepares future managers for different professions in the field of business and management by providing key academic skills, international exposure, digital expertise, global responsibility awareness, and professional experience.
Offered either in our Nantes or Paris or Vendée campus, this Bachelor's degree is also an opportunity to prepare for further studies at the Master’s level. Choose between a wide range of electives and specializations in English or in French.
Gain 12 to 16 months of in-company experience – you decide the duration. Gain international academic and/or professional experience with work and study abroad opportunities (minimum 6 months abroad)

The key strengths of our Bachelor in Management are:
The first year is devoted to acquiring fundamental knowledge in marketing, management, business, economics, law, modern and digital languages.
From the 1st year, you will also be invited to choose electives.
This first year is dedicated to acquiring the fundamentals of business: Marketing, Negotiation and Sales Techniques, Financial Analysis, Economics and Organizational Structure of Companies, Fundamentals of Law, Geopolitics and Climate Issues... and In addition, 2 electives to choose from a wide range of options.

During the renovation of the premises, emphasis was placed on technical facilities promoting digital technologies, collaborative work, and interactivity in teaching.
Students have access to an LMS (Learning Management System) platform - a digital tool for managing studies and accessing educational resources.Teaching integrates the latest innovations in digital pedagogy, such as MOOCs, serious games, interactive quizzes, online assessments, blended learning, digital treasure hunts, etc.
This environment fosters pedagogical innovation, such as flipped classrooms.

Tuition for the three-year program is generally €30,750. However, financial aid and early registration discounts are available.
Service Fees: An Investment in Student Quality of Life
In addition to tuition, students are required to pay mandatory service fees of €1,500 (€500 per academic year) upon entry into the program. These fees do not apply to scholarship students or apprentices.
Service fees help finance the activities, infrastructure, and services provided to you by Student Life Department.
The goal is to promote your well-being, health, and inclusion, support your involvement in student organizations, and assist you with housing and financing.

Studying or working abroad is more than just an adventure; it's a valuable opportunity for personal and professional growth. For our students, these experiences are real stepping stones. These experiences are not only culturally enriching, but they also make a big difference on a CV by demonstrating qualities that recruiters consider essential, such as adaptability, perseverance, and open-mindedness.
With over 210 academic partnerships worldwide, we give our students the opportunity to study abroad for a semester or earn dual degrees at renowned universities in North America, South America, Europe, Oceania, and Asia. This global network allows students to immerse themselves in various environments and develop a global perspective on business, which is an invaluable asset in an increasingly interconnected world.
Our students live at the pace of their host campus and are fully integrated into the student and educational community. They select courses from a broad catalog and adhere to the academic regulations of the host university. Grades and credits earned are included in the Audencia curriculum.

Dès la 1ère année, vous vivez une expérience internationale significative en effectuant un stage d'expatriation de 8 à 11 semaines dans une entreprise étrangère non francophone.
Ainsi, vous renforcez très rapidement votre capacité à communiquer en langue étrangère dans de véritables situations professionnelles, développez votre adaptabilité à l'étranger et mettez en œuvre les acquis de la 1ère année dans un environnement multiculturel.
Le stage opérationnel de 2ème année (4 à 6 mois) et le stage de fin d’études de 3ème année (5 à 6 mois) peuvent également s'effectuer à l'étranger, dans le pays que vous souhaitez.
De plus, de nombreux étudiants choisissent chaque été de partir en projet social et solidaire dans un pays étranger seul ou en groupe.
Par ailleurs, en faisant le choix d’intégrer en 3ème année le semestre en université partenaire, vous aurez l’occasion de réaliser l’intégralité de votre stage de fin d’études à l'international.

Throughout the year, the Knowledge Hub team welcomes, educates, and trains students in documentary research methodology, database consultation, bibliographic formatting, and plagiarism avoidance.
A team of 9 documentalists is available to students and teachers to assist students and teachers with their research.
In this way, each student can be received in individual appointments to be assisted in their research or to be trained in bibliographic reference management tools. Teachers also benefit from the support of the librarians for their teaching projects (identification of tools, enrichment of courses with bibliographic references).
